
Michael Gerrard
Michael Gerrard is the faculty director of the Sabin Center for Climate Change Law at Columbia University. He is a recognized expert in environmental law and has been involved in various legal efforts to address climate change, providing insights into the challenges and opportunities within climate litigation.
